As you can see from the screen shot below, there is a display problem in my virtualbox guest running on an Ubuntu 12.04 64-bit host, using dual monitors.

The line does not appear on the monitor the mouse pointer is on, only the other one.

I am running the latest Virtualbox (4.1.14) with GuestAdditions installed.

It looks like it's the Panel's shadow. Just make sure your panel is not "transparent":

Launch the CompizConfig Settings Manager, go to the Ubuntu Unity Plugin, on the Experimental tab there are two Panel Opacity options you can tweak.
